Comstock. Some title policies may not cover border issues, especially if a brand-new study isn't completed before closing. This type of non-coverage is detailed in the title dedication as an exemption. A title insurance company's commitment to protect and indemnify a property owner is dependent on whether such exemptions are provided in the policy. When a political limit can not be agreed upon, the result might be a border dispute. A worked out political limit is agreed upon via political dialogue or an official treaty. Most of our globe's extant political limits are in harmony set (although they might have initially been formed with warfare!). An enforced political border may not necessarily be agreed upon but is categorically preserved through the risk of using pressure. The 1962 Sino-Indian War was battled to at last develop the borders (though political stress were already sky-high because India had actually sustained the 1959 Tibetan troubles). China pushed India back slightly, at the cost of several thousand lives on each side. The People's Republic of China claims single ownership of the South China Sea as a result of historical priority, placing it into a marine locational boundary conflict with Vietnam, the Philippines, Brunei, Malaysia, and Indonesia. Unlike land-based political boundaries, which materialize after centuries of arrangement and warfare, our maritime limits are almost totally defined by the United Nations through the UN Convention on the Regulation of the Sea (UNCLOS).
